As far as US goes, I could easily have event space in Mississippi. I love the South and it's my home. However, I don't think most of you big city folks would enjoy the small town atmosphere. Pluses would be food. The South has the best food in the world... of course none of it is good for you and that's why the South is so fat, but it is so good. For music lovers, we have one of the only two Grammy museums in the world. For gamblers we have big casinos that are considered second to Las Vegas. For nightlife we have the best bars with live music. I know I could get event space near Jackson or near Memphis. I also think Chicago is a great location. Two big airports with affordable airfare. Huge city with a ton of stuff to do. Centrally located. Also a lot of Tech business there so I'm sure finding event space would be fairly easy.
